Privacy by design

« Privacy by design » : protéger les données personnelles, 1 million de lignes de code à la fois

Par François SéguinSalle Rosalind − Samedi à 14 h 30

logo PyConFr Bordeaux 2019 Câbles diplomatiques américains, emails de Sony Pictures, photos de prototype d'iPhone : on sait que ces informations sont confidentielles, et elles ont pourtant été victimes de fuites. Les informations personnelles de nos utilisateurs sont tout aussi confidentielles, et nous devons les protéger. Les logs et interfaces d'une application web exposent souvent des données personnelles: comment les expurger et/ou restreindre leur accès?

Je partagerai mes travaux sur la protection des données personnelles dans un écosystème mature de plusieurs millions de lignes de code, et du paquet open-source pour Django que nous avons créé.


Notes personnelles:

Caviarder remontant au Tsar Nicolas 1er

Création d'un type héritant de str() permettant de pseudonymiser la valeur.

Usage de middleware et autre dispositions de Django pour la mise en œuvre.

Code en cours de libération à venir dans le package django-caviar